新型引物探针组合通过 PCR 微阵列分析检测和鉴定分枝杆菌。

Novel primer-probe sets for detection and identification of mycobacteria by PCR-microarray assay.

机构信息

Laboratorio di Microbiologia Molecolare e Biotecnologia, Dipartimento di Biotecnologie, Università di Siena, Siena, Italy.

出版信息

J Clin Microbiol. 2012 Nov;50(11):3777-9. doi: 10.1128/JCM.02300-12. Epub 2012 Sep 12.

DOI:10.1128/JCM.02300-12
PMID:22972818
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C3486262/
Abstract

A PCR-microarray assay was developed in which PCR primers and hybridization probes were designed for the 16S rRNA genes of 16 clinically relevant mycobacteria and for IS6110 of Mycobacterium tuberculosis. The assay, based on a multiplex PCR followed by hybridization with oligonucleotide probes, was tested against 16 Mycobacterium species and 70 clinical samples.

摘要

开发了一种 PCR-微阵列分析方法,该方法针对 16 种临床相关分枝杆菌的 16S rRNA 基因和结核分枝杆菌的 IS6110 设计了 PCR 引物和杂交探针。该方法基于多重 PCR 后与寡核苷酸探针杂交,对 16 种分枝杆菌和 70 份临床样本进行了测试。
